Report: Libyan Air Force Bombing Protesters

 This report is coming to us from Israel's newspaper Ha'aretz. We cannot independently confirm this, but it appears to be along the lines of other actions of the Gaddafi regime. This also comes right after Libyan fighter jets fled the country and landed in Malta.

It's unclear what is going on, but apparently some of the rebels attempted to take a Libyan military base. In response, the Air Force bombed the crowd.
The protesters were reportedly heading to the army base to obtain ammunition, but witnesses said the air force bombed the demonstrators before they could get there. 
 This is likely a sign of desperation.
